Transaction 21aaed097f43b84b63a5fa3d21bf56c4ceec5a27ddd3b6d04456250c8b3f6ea1
4 Input
2 Outputs
- 21aaed097f43b84b63a5fa3d21bf56c4ceec5a27ddd3b6d04456250c8b3f6ea1:0
- 21aaed097f43b84b63a5fa3d21bf56c4ceec5a27ddd3b6d04456250c8b3f6ea1:1
value 4491
address 131E4uKi5eXzefhG2F965AiwUQusMxLmaZ
value 7748773
address 37JJtYtqCSPVJXfrhrzKwfQKVZnUoHbBdH